+#
+# _NS_InvokeByIndex(that, methodIndex, paramCount, params)
+# a0 a1 a2 a3
+
+NESTED(_NS_InvokeByIndex, FRAMESZ, ra)
+ PTR_SUBU sp, FRAMESZ
+ SETUP_GP64(GPOFF, _NS_InvokeByIndex)
+
+ REG_S ra, RAOFF(sp)
+ REG_S a0, A0OFF(sp)
+ REG_S a1, A1OFF(sp)
+ REG_S a2, A2OFF(sp)
+ REG_S a3, A3OFF(sp)
+ REG_S s0, S0OFF(sp)
+
+ # invoke_count_words(paramCount, params)
+ move a0, a2
+ move a1, a3
+ jal invoke_count_words
+
+ # invoke_copy_to_stack(uint32_t* d, uint32_t paramCount,
+ # nsXPTCVariant* s, uint32_t *reg)
+
+ REG_L a1, A2OFF(sp) # a1 - paramCount
+ REG_L a2, A3OFF(sp) # a2 - params
+
+ # save sp before we copy the params to the stack
+ move t0, sp
+
+ # assume full size of 16 bytes per param to be safe
+ sll v0, 4 # 16 bytes * num params
+ PTR_SUBU sp, sp, v0 # make room
+ move a0, sp # a0 - param stack address
+
+ # create temporary stack space to write int and fp regs
+ PTR_SUBU sp, 64 # 64 = 8 regs of 8 bytes
+ move a3, sp
+
+ # save the old sp and save the arg stack
+ PTR_SUBU sp, sp, 16
+ REG_S t0, 0(sp)
+ REG_S a0, 8(sp)
+
+ # copy the param into the stack areas
+ jal invoke_copy_to_stack
+
+ REG_L t3, 8(sp) # get previous a0
+ REG_L s0, 0(sp) # get orig sp back and save away our stack pointer
+
+ REG_L a0, A0OFF(s0) # a0 - that
+ REG_L a1, A1OFF(s0) # a1 - methodIndex
+
+ # t1 = methodIndex * pow(2, PTRLOG)
+ # (use shift instead of mult)
+ sll t1, a1, PTRLOG
+
+ # calculate the function we need to jump to,
+ # which must then be saved in t9
+ PTR_L t9, 0(a0)
+ PTR_ADDU t9, t9, t1
+ PTR_L t9, (t9)
+
+ # get register save area from invoke_copy_to_stack
+ PTR_SUBU t1, t3, 64
+
+ # a1..a7 and f13..f19 should now be set to what
+ # invoke_copy_to_stack told us. skip a0 and f12
+ # because that's the "this" pointer
+
+ REG_L a1, 0(t1)
+ REG_L a2, 8(t1)
+ REG_L a3, 16(t1)
+ REG_L a4, 24(t1)
+ REG_L a5, 32(t1)
+ REG_L a6, 40(t1)
+ REG_L a7, 48(t1)
+
+ l.d $f13, 0(t1)
+ l.d $f14, 8(t1)
+ l.d $f15, 16(t1)
+ l.d $f16, 24(t1)
+ l.d $f17, 32(t1)
+ l.d $f18, 40(t1)
+ l.d $f19, 48(t1)
+
+ # create the stack pointer for the function
+ move sp, t3
+
+ jalr t9
+
+ ## restore stack pointer.
+ move sp, s0
+
+ RESTORE_GP64
+ REG_L ra, RAOFF(sp)
+ REG_L s0, S0OFF(sp)
+ PTR_ADDU sp, FRAMESZ
+ j ra
+.end _NS_InvokeByIndex
